The Chenggong fire belly newt (Cynops chenggongensis) is a species of newts of China.

The genus Cynops is due for a split; the Chinese species will be one genus and the Japanese species another. Cynops chenggongenis is at the centre of a debate about the validity of C. cyanurus and C. chenggongensis. Most of the captive animals labelled C. cyanurus could be C. chenggongensis. Further analysis of the genus is needed to clarify the situation.
